Once more, THCA may be the organic kind of the THC molecule as identified inside cannabis crops – THCA turns into THC when subjected to heat (and light, although much more slowly), meaning that while having Uncooked cannabis gained’t do nearly anything in your case, the moment you apply the right amount of warmth you’re now changing this THCA into THC through a method known as “decarboxylation.”
We mention that decarbed weed is more functional since, unlike Uncooked cannabis, it can now be eaten outright. Assuming you’ve decarbed adequately (not a difficulty for those who’ve go through our posting on how to decarb), the THCA within just has been converted into THC, this means it’s entirely all set to use as-is.
Some anecdotal accounts feel THCA generates some impact, but THCA’s molecular structure helps prevent it from binding with CB receptors inside our bodies’ endocannabinoid programs.
